Bitumen Road Laying: Techniques and Best Approaches The laying of tarmacadam road construction requires precise planning and adherence to recommended techniques . Typically , the work begins with complete site clearing , including the removal of existing material and the reinforcement of the sub-base. Base course layers are then applied and pressed to ensure a stable foundation. The tarmacadam mix itself – a combination of aggregate and bitumen – is processed to the correct temperature before being spread and compacted in uniform thicknesses . Superior control checks throughout the build are vital to guarantee a durable and dependable road finish .
